|
原帖由 zzcn2008 于 2011-1-14 21:50 发表
Windows 启动管理器
--------------------
标识符 {bootmgr}
device partition=Y:
description Windows Boot Manager
locale zh-CN
inherit {globalsettings}
default {default}
resumeobject {f3f2010a-246c-11e0-aab2-ac94744b5367}
displayorder {default}
toolsdisplayorder {memdiag}
timeout 30
Windows 启动加载器
-------------------
标识符 {default}
device partition=C: ::为什么命令形式建立的BCD跟通常用的vhd=[f:]\win28k.vhd不一样也可以启动呢?
path \windows\system32\winload.exe
description Windows Server 2008 R2
locale zh-CN
inherit {bootloadersettings}
recoverysequence {f3f2010c-246c-11e0-aab2-ac94744b5367}
recoveryenabled Yes
osdevice partition=C: ::此处同样 如果此处占用"partition=C:" 我还能把C盘的XP系统添加到BCD文件中吗?如何添加?
systemroot \windows
resumeobject {f3f2010a-246c-11e0-aab2-ac94744b5367}
nx OptIn
你在操作系统里查看信息,它显示的必然是系统显示的信息了,想看真实内容你应该加/v 参数(命令行选项,完整显示项标识符,而不是使用已知标识符的名称。单独使用命令 /v 可完整显示活动类型的项标识符。)
加XP启动项操作如下(最关键的是前三条命令):
bcdedit /create {ntldr} /d "Windows XP"
bcdedit /set {ntldr} device partition=C:
bcdedit /set {ntldr} path \NTLDR
bcdedit /bootsequence {default} {ntldr}
bcdedit /displayorder {default} {ntldr}
bcdedit /set {ntldr} locale "zh-CN"
bcdedit /set {ntldr} inherit {bootloadersettings}
不知道什么原因菜单里有个windows PE□□□□□□ (中文显示了还有这么多□ ) 该PE竟然是水老的2003 不知道什么原因;难不成跟我量产水老的PE的u盘有关系 ???
乱码的原因是对应的locale设置的不是zh-CN,设置方法参考bcdedit /set {ntldr} locale "zh-CN" ,把{ntldr} 换成对应的标识符即可
祝你好运 (今天网络不太好,一直发表不了,哎) |
|